78.83 percent of the population in 96763 drive to work alone. 0.85 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 98.49 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 0.00 percent of the residents in 96763 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.00 members with about 2.22 cars available per household.
An estimate of 97.82 percent of the residents in 96763 has some form of health insurance. 31.70 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 82.57 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 96763 would have to travel an average of 21.71 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Molokai General Hospital .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 96763, Lanai City, Hawaii.

As of , an estimate of 3,126 residents live in 96763 with a median age of 44.8 years. 18.94 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 22.81 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 36.91 percent of the residents in 96763 is currently married, and 21.79 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 96763 is $8,285.25.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 96763 is approximately $971. The median household spends about 11.72 percent of their income on housing.
